This document summarizes a research article that examines the role of forensic accounting in aiding the success of fraud prevention strategies. The study found that while forensic accounting tools have helped reduce fraud in developed nations, their use is still emerging in developing economies due to lack of political will, poor ethics, and shortage of forensic professionals.
